25 years ago today, on May 3, 1999, one of America's deadliest and most infamous tornadoes, rated F5, devastated parts of the Oklahoma City (OKC) metro area. Another F4 tornado hit the south side of Wichita (Haysville). The tornado outbreak persisted for 1 hour and 22 minutes, leaving a 37-mile trail of destruction from Amber to Midwest City with F5 damage in rural OK and OKC metro. The tornado impacted multiple communities across Central Oklahoma, especially Bridge Creek and Moore, with radar detecting wind speeds of 321+ mph.
